  • Page 11: Installation Clearances

    CLEARANCES 1. The Wood Stone Bistro oven must have a minimum 1-inch clearance to combustibles from all sides, 6-inch clearance to combustibles from the top, and 6-inch clearance from the exhaust transition and flue collar. Any facade wall built 6 inches to either side of the doorway and above must be of non-combustible construction�...

The oven must be installed on a flat level surface� The weight of the oven is carried by the full perimeter of the oven stand� If it is necessary to shim the oven for leveling purposes, it is critical that the shim material be metal, and that the shims are installed in such a way that the full perimeter of the stand is solidly supported�...
  • Page 22 ASSEMBLY Bistro Installation and Operation Manual CAUTION: The oven is very top-heavy. IF THE OVEN TIPS IT CAN CAUSE SEVERE INJURY OR DEATH! The oven should only be moved using a pallet jack on a LEVEL FLOOR. Do not attempt to move the oven with a hand truck. If the oven must be moved over an inclined surface, a forklift or other suitable means should be employed.

  • Page 28: Initial Start-Up

    INITIAL OVEN START-UP NOTE: The ceramic materials used in the construction of your Wood Stone oven will absorb moisture if exposed to high humidity or damp conditions during shipment from the factory or extended periods of storage before installation� Occasionally, through the course of the initial start-up, as the oven heats up it is possible that you will see some water dripping from the sides of the oven as moisture is driven out of the ceramic�...

  • Page 30: Maintenance

    GAS-FIRED OVEN THERMAL CLEANING If a Wood Stone gas-fired oven is operated at low temperatures (below 525 °F), you may notice a buildup on the oven floor� Note that this floor buildup may be perceived as the floor flaking away� If you operate the oven below 450 °F, you may also notice some buildup on the interior walls and/or ceiling of the oven�...

  • Page 32 The interior floor and dome of the oven do not require creosote or soot removal� The oven flue and exhaust system will require inspection and cleaning� The exhaust system must be inspected and cleaned per the manufacturer’s and or local code official’s recommendations� Wood Stone recommends cleaning and inspection at least monthly on any ventilation system serving solid fuel equipment.
